The Post Office Counter Clerk - Banking Hub is responsible for accurately and efficiently managing counter transactions while delivering exceptional customer service. This role includes processing deposits, withdrawals, payments and other services . Maintaining precise financial records, and ensuring compliance with all post office policies and procedures. The position requires an individual capable of working independently while contributing to the overall success of the branch.
Key Responsibilities:
1. Cash and Transaction Management
Process all cash-related transactions including deposits, withdrawals, payments, bill payments and other services.
Verify authenticity of currency, cheques, and other.
Accurately post all transactions in the banking system.
Balance cash drawers daily and investigate discrepancies promptly.
Maintain cash limits and request replenishment as necessary.
Banking of Cash & Cheques collections by Post office
2. Customer Service and Relationship Management
Welcome customers warmly and provide prompt, courteous service.
Assist customers with routine inquiries and account information.
Promote and cross-sell post office products and services.
Resolve customer complaints professionally or escalate to the Branch Manager as appropriate.
3. Independent Work and Accountability
Manage daily operations independently with minimal supervision.
Prioritize tasks and ensure timely and accurate completion.
Exercise sound judgment when handling large transactions or suspicious activities.
Take personal accountability for cash handling responsibilities.
4. Compliance and Security
Adhere to all post office policies, operational procedures, and government regulations.
Maintain confidentiality regarding customer and banking information.
Monitor and report unusual or suspicious transactions to the Branch Manager.
Ensure the security of cash drawers, safes, and work areas at all times.
5. Record Keeping and Reporting
Maintain accurate daily transaction records.
Prepare and submit end-of-day balance reports.
Assist auditors and supervisors during branch audits or inspections.
